Data Engineer

2 weeks ago


Bristol, Bristol, United Kingdom Corporatedesigns Full time

Join to apply for the Data Engineer role at Corporate Designs Pty Ltd.

Ecosurety is looking for a talented Data Engineer to join our Technology Team. We create digital products and tools which support our customers to comply with data-heavy packaging regulations. The Data Engineering team plays a fundamental role in delivering the data solutions to support our external customers and internal teams. You'll be joining a team of 3 Data Engineers in total, as part of a wider Technology Team including Product, BI & Data Specialists, Cloud Architects, and the IT function.

Reporting into the Head of Products & Services, the role requires a broad set of skills, including designing, implementing, and maintaining data pipelines, developing data solutions, configuring cloud environments, establishing new processes and adhering to strong governance amongst the team. We presently work in Azure but are moving more to the Snowflake platform.

Job Description

  • Support in the design and implement effective database solutions and data models to store and retrieve business data for calculations and BI presentation.
  • Design, develop, and maintain efficient and scalable data pipelines for ingesting data from various sources (APIs, third-party systems, databases) into our data warehouse.
  • Write complex SQL queries to transform and manipulate data for analytics, reporting, and business intelligence needs.
  • Continuously monitor and optimize the performance of data pipelines and data processing jobs to ensure fast, efficient data workflows.
  • Ensure systems and tools align with business requirements and industry standards.
  • Enhance data quality and efficiency across the business.
  • Optimize data delivery through indexing, query optimization, and continuously refactoring for better stability.
  • Integrate new data management technologies and software engineering tools into existing structures.
  • Use Git or Azure DevOps version control tools and collaborate with other team members to maintain a clean, organized, and efficient codebase.
  • Collaborate with Senior Data Engineer and wider Technology Team on bespoke projects.
  • Work with third-party suppliers who support with operational management of databases.

Person Specification

An experienced data engineering professional with 3+ years experience.

Technical Skills

  • Experienced knowledge of SQL including writing complex queries, stored procedures, optimizing performance, and working with relational databases like Snowflake or SQL Server.
  • Experience with building and maintaining ETL data pipelines using tools like Azure Data Factory, Matillion or dbt.
  • Solid experience with Git for source code management and collaboration in a development environment.
  • Familiarity with CI/CD best practices and tools like Azure DevOps to automate data pipeline deployment.
  • Experience with scripting languages like Python, particularly in data engineering tasks like data processing, automation, and integrating with external systems (e.g., APIs, databases).
  • Hands-on experience with Snowflake including data modelling, optimization, and managing cloud-based data warehousing solutions is a plus.
  • Experience with cloud platforms like AWS, Azure.

Effective communication and adept at adjusting technical depth based on audience needs and comprehension level.

Strong analytical and problem-solving skills, with a focus on building efficient, scalable data solutions.

Proactively seeks to understand business context before presenting data solutions.

Strong grasp of both business fundamentals and data analytics principles.

Able to manage multiple complex deliveries and challenge assumptions on delivery.

High levels of diligence, maintain comprehensive documentation of data processes, architecture and changes made.

Ideally have experience working with data within a regulatory environment.

Package

£52k - £55k per year

Permanent full-time contract (would consider part-time for the right candidate).

28 days holiday plus 8 bank holidays.

5 x salary life insurance, 7% employer pension contribution, up to 10% bonus, employee health cash plan, paid sick leave, critical illness cover, 2 weeks workcation, options to buy additional holiday or unpaid leave, 3 days volunteer leave, happy to talk flexible working, remote working, wellbeing support, great office location, £250 home working set up payment.

Hybrid working: Employees are expected to work with colleagues (primarily at the office) at least 50% of the month.

Closing date: 9am, Monday 24 March.

Start Date: ASAP.

Ecosurety offers a working environment that enables our team to perform at their best, with flexible hours, remote working options, access to training and employee benefits. We focus on outputs, rather than work location or hours. If you are well organized, enjoy working with others and eager to make a meaningful contribution, please get in touch

We are an Equal Opportunities employer and welcome applications from all. We embrace flexibility and diversity in the workplace and aim to create a working environment in which all individuals can make best use of their skills, free from discrimination, harassment or bullying.

We reserve the right to bring forward the closing date of any of our job vacancies if we receive a suitable number of high-quality applications from which to make a shortlist.

Seniority level

Mid-Senior level

Employment type

Full-time

Job function

Information Technology

Industries

Data Infrastructure and Analytics

#J-18808-Ljbffr
  • Data Engineer

    5 days ago


    Bristol, Bristol, United Kingdom B2b Promotion Full time

    Join to apply for the Data Engineer - Azure or Snowflake role at B2B PROMOTION.Are you an Azure Data Engineer looking to learn Snowflake? Looking for an Ethical Employer in the ESG space? Maybe one that's certified B-Corp whose data solutions directly help the environment? An employer that offers flexible hours and hybrid working? If this sounds like your...

  • Data Engineer

    7 days ago


    Bristol, Bristol, United Kingdom hireful agency Full time

    Are you an Azure Data Engineer looking to learn Snowflake? Looking for an Ethical Employer in the ESG space? Maybe one that's certified B-Corp whose data solutions directly help the environment? An employer that offers flexible hours and hybrid working? If this sounds like your cup of tea, please read on....Role - Data EngineerLocation - Central Bristol -...

  • Data Engineer

    2 days ago


    Bristol, Bristol, United Kingdom B2B PROMOTION Full time

    Are you an Azure Data Engineer looking to learn Snowflake? Looking for an Ethical Employer in the ESG space? Maybe one that's certified B-Corp whose data solutions directly help the environment? An employer that offers flexible hours and hybrid working? If this sounds like your cup of tea, please read on...Role - Data EngineerLocation - Central Bristol -...

  • Data Engineer

    4 days ago


    Bristol, Bristol, United Kingdom Search Allies ltd Full time

    Our client, a leader in the renewable energy industry, is looking for a Data Engineer to join their growing data team. They are committed to digital transformation and innovation, and they need an experienced professional to maintain and improve their in-house data systems. This role will focus on ensuring smooth data flow, security, and automation across...

  • Data Engineer

    3 weeks ago


    Bristol, Bristol, United Kingdom Duel Full time

    Data EngineerHybrid: Remote/BristolSalary:About UsDuel is a SaaS company on a mission to make Brand Advocacy the industry standard playbook for building brilliant retail brands. It was founded by world record breaking adventurer and former brand ambassador Paul Archer alongside viral games developer Naio Tsarouchis and we exist to show theres a better way to...

  • Data Engineer

    18 hours ago


    Bristol, Bristol, United Kingdom Search Allies Full time

    Our client, a leader in the renewable energy industry, is looking for a Data Engineer to join their growing data team. They are committed to digital transformation and innovation, and they need an experienced professional to maintain and improve their in-house data systems. This role will focus on ensuring smooth data flow, security, and automation across...

  • Data Engineer

    2 weeks ago


    Bristol, Bristol, United Kingdom Unite Foundation Full time

    We are seeking a skilled, motivated Data Engineer to join our dynamic and innovative team. As a Data Engineer in the Data & Insight Team you will work as part of a team of data engineers to design, develop, test and maintain data products and our data analytics platform.This is a fantastic opportunity to join our team at a pivotal moment. As we upgrade our...

  • Data Engineer

    18 hours ago


    Bristol, Bristol, United Kingdom Synergize Consulting Full time

    An exciting opportunity has arisen with our client a leading defence prime, they are now looking to recruit systems engineer / data engineer, to work out of their Bristol site.This role requires strong expertise in building and managing data pipelines using the Elastic Stack (Elasticsearch, Logstash, Kibana) and Apache NiFi. The successful candidate will...

  • Data Engineer

    1 week ago


    Bristol, Bristol, United Kingdom Unite Students Full time

    Direct message the job poster from Unite StudentsThe RoleWe are seeking a skilled, motivated Data Engineer to join our dynamic and innovative team in our Bristol office. As a Data Engineer in the Data & Insight Team you will work as part of a team of data engineers to design, develop, test and maintain data products and our data analytics platform.This is a...


  • Bristol, Bristol, United Kingdom Spencer Rose Full time

    Data Security EngineerBristol / EdinburghUp to £95,000 + great benefitsThis business is undergoing a huge technology transformation and are looking for a Data Security Engineer to work with the data teams to ensure that all customer data is secure. The business is making data engineering central to understanding the customer journey, so a the successful...